Subject: Key rotation ahead of the Thornbus broker upgrade

Welcome aboard. As part of upgrading the Thornbus message broker to version 4, we are rotating all producer credentials this week. Please update your local configuration before Thursday, as the old keys will stop authenticating once the Fernlake cluster migrates. Your new producer key is below.

app token of tagug-hahaf = kto2_9v

## Onboarding: Turnwell Counter Service

For the weekly eng sync: Turnwell counts turnstile events at Harrowfield Arena and publishes gate totals every ten seconds. New joiners get read access by default. Writes to the calibration table require the sealed config store, which locks after any unclean shutdown — this bit us twice last quarter, so know the procedure. Unsealing is a one-command operation from the gate-side console and should be demoed at each new hire's first sync. The command prompts for the recovery passphrase below.

recovery phrase for bajog-kahif: wenael-ulawyn

Subject: DR drill Friday — image cache leak

Welcome aboard. Friday 0900 we run the quarterly disaster-recovery drill for Pictern. Known issue: the thumbnail cache in the render tier leaks roughly 40MB/hour, so the drill includes a forced restart of that pool. Your tasks: watch heap metrics, confirm the cache rebuilds from cold storage, file timings in the drill log. Nothing else. Restoring the cold-storage snapshot during the drill requires the standing passphrase, provided below for the exercise.

strongbox words: druath-quenael

## Step 4: Update canary gating

After merging the Pellicle deploy pipeline changes, the old percentage-based gates are removed. Gating now keys on error budget burn and saturation signals from Hollowtrace, evaluated per rollout stage. Reviewers should verify thresholds match the values agreed in the rollout RFC. The new gating configuration shipping with this step is as follows.

service settings:
[druix]
host = druix.zemvargrid.example
user = druix_svc
database = druix_prod